The Rape Assistance and Awareness Program (RAAP)  is partnering with The Phoenix Center at Auraria to bring Auraria students, staff, and faculty the Women’s Self-protection and Empowerment Training (SET). Once a month, day-long classes will be held on campus, and there are five spots free to Auraria staff and students. RAAP welcomes all women and girls (ages 9+) to learn, in a safe environment, information and skills to strengthen their awareness and confidence through verbal, mental, and    physical self-protection techniques specifically useful for women.  SET classes are based on the fundamental principle that empowered, active resistance is effective.*  Our classes are taught by well-trained female instructors with a strong background in self-defense and a dedication to the elimination of sexual violence and oppression.

* The use of self-defense techniques is a personal choice; the victim of an assault is NEVER at fault, no matter what actions she chooses to take or not take.
